About the role

To achieve carwow's ambitions we have fostered a culture of data driven innovation and evidence based decision making. We are looking for someone to lead, shape and own the reporting landscape and drive us to a best in class BI system. You’ll be working with stakeholders across the business to gather and discuss requirements to build a cohesive reporting suite that allows all in the business to have visibility on the performance.

The role sits within the Analytics & Data Science team to benefit from the wider expertise but is an opportunity to take ownership and grow an area that is of critical importance to the entirety of a high growth business.

Responsibilities

  • Create a vision for reporting and the democratisation of data at carwow.
  • Design, create and own the reporting, as well as subsequent data products that power carwow.
  • Work with key stakeholders to gather requirements for the creation of visualisations that enable evidence based decision making whilst ensuring consistency in all areas of the company.
  • Identify areas where our reporting infrastructure or tools could be improved for better performance and/or impact.
  • Be the expert in all core carwow reports, troubleshooting of those reports and their documentation.
  • Act as the SME for BI and support the analysts in visualising their analysis using best practices.
  • Gain an in-depth understanding of the business and objectives you’ll be enabling it to achieve.

Requirements

Please note: We know that no candidate will be the perfect match for all we've listed in this posting, so we’d encourage you to apply even if you’re not an exact match.

  • Data Viz enthusiast!
  • Expert in data visualisation using Tableau.
  • Advanced SQL skills and experience in Snowflake.
  • Ability to write scalable and reliable ETLs in tools such as dbt and Airflow.
  • Detail-oriented with the ability to share knowledge through documentation and communication.
  • Can work independently and structure your time to effectively prioritise requests with competing priorities in a fast paced environment.
  • Ideally a working knowledge of Python.
